Output 2392390984dd8a92fb38ae4cb190708000908820cca768ce2e49247065528cbb:46

value
19237804
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69929d9524329a8f2fa39a4a5c594eb5f6490596 OP_EQUAL
address
MHXNpbkDduc6DQqNxvkDx88SCbBrCsHtq9
transaction
2392390984dd8a92fb38ae4cb190708000908820cca768ce2e49247065528cbb
spent
true